Antiviral flavonoid-type C-glycosides from the flowers of Trollius chinensis

Two new flavonoid-type C-glycosides, trollisin I (=(IS)-1,5-anhydro-1-[2-(3,4-dihydroxyphenyl)-5hydroxy-7-nietlioxy-4-oxo4H-[1]benzopyran-8-yl]-2-O-(2-methylbutanoyl)-D-glucitol; 1) and its 2-O-benzoyl congener trollisin II (2), were isolated from Trollius chinensis BUNGE, together with the two known compounds 2 ''-O-(2 '''-methylbutanoyl)isoswertisin (3) and vitexin galactoside (4). All compounds were identified by HR-ESI-MS and in-depth NMR-spectroscopic analyses. In antiviral assays, compound 3 was found to be moderately active towards influenza virus A.
